Oracle数据库技术的位操作
这是感恩节的早上,ABC Gum公司的架构师Shannon,正在考虑回家吃她的火鸡晚餐,这时候她收到了一封电子邮件。电子邮件是从数据仓库团队发来的,要求设计一个表,能够一行行内存储完整的客户记录。电子邮件接着说,内部审计已经在每个属性和记录上面进行了数据控制。哦,还有一件事情——他们今天就要!
幸运的是,Shannon的公司已经为客户实现了360度视角的信息策略。她知道,需要在企业内部共享的客户属性就位于中心,其他的属性则是存储在各个系统的本地。实际上,Shannon几天前已经协助在公司元数据仓库中设计了一个联合的客户数据模型,它描述了这些属性和它们之间的关系。拥有了这些相关的客户信息,Shannon考虑的是她如何应用这些数据控制。
她再一次转向了元数据仓库,帮助她识别每个客户属性的记录系统。她对自己微笑了,想起来她在设计过程中,曾经告诉过她的同事体系结构,“一个针对每个属性的’真理之源’有一天就会在手边。”她还需要为合计行存储一个“真理源”。再一次,Shannon得到了答案;她可以使用数据源参考表中主键的两进制数值,以及在Oracle数据中进行明智的逻辑操作,以此规范客户和它的数据源之间的一对多的关系。她将会在每一个行中用一个字段来存储这个数值。
二进制数
二进制数是阿拉伯数字符号0和1的最常见的表示方法。二进制数实际上是一个位的序列,每个位代表了两个数值。
以下表格显示了10进制数字13(10+3)和相等的二进制,1101(8+4+1)。
这是感恩节的早上,ABC Gum公司的架构师Shannon,正在考虑回家吃她的火鸡晚餐,这时候她收到了一封电子邮件。电子邮件是从数据仓库团队发来的,要求设计一个表,能够一行行内存储完整的客户记录。电子邮件接着说,内部审计已经在每个属性和记录上面进行了数据控制。哦,还有一件事情——他们今天就要!
幸运的是,Shannon的公司已经为客户实现了360度视角的信息策略。她知道,需要在企业内部共享的客户属性就位于中心,其他的属性则是存储在各个系统的本地。实际上,Shannon几天前已经协助在公司元数据仓库中设计了一个联合的客户数据模型,它描述了这些属性和它们之间的关系。拥有了这些相关的客户信息,Shannon考虑的是她如何应用这些数据控制。
她再一次转向了元数据仓库,帮助她识别每个客户属性的记录系统。她对自己微笑了,想起来她在设计过程中,曾经告诉过她的同事体系结构,“一个针对每个属性的’真理之源’有一天就会在手边。”她还需要为合计行存储一个“真理源”。再一次,Shannon得到了答案;她可以使用数据源参考表中主键的两进制数值,以及在Oracle数据中进行明智的逻辑操作,以此规范客户和它的数据源之间的一对多的关系。她将会在每一个行中用一个字段来存储这个数值。
二进制数
二进制数是阿拉伯数字符号0和1的最常见的表示方法。二进制数实际上是一个位的序列,每个位代表了两个数值。
以下表格显示了10进制数字13(10+3)和相等的二进制,1101(8+4+1)。
- 本文关键词:

